CVE-2023-36673 1 Avira 1 Phantom Vpn 2024-11-21 N/A 7.3 HIGH
An issue was discovered in Avira Phantom VPN through 2.23.1 for macOS. The VPN client insecurely configures the operating system such that all IP traffic to the VPN server's IP address is sent in plaintext outside the VPN tunnel, even if this traffic is not generated by the VPN client, while simultaneously using plaintext DNS to look up the VPN server's IP address. This allows an adversary to trick the victim into sending traffic to arbitrary IP addresses in plaintext outside the VPN tunnel. NOTE: the tunnelcrack.mathyvanhoef.com website uses this CVE ID to refer more generally to "ServerIP attack, combined with DNS spoofing, that can leak traffic to an arbitrary IP address" rather than to only Avira Phantom VPN.

CVE-2023-35833 1 Ysoft 1 Safeq Server 2024-11-21 N/A 6.5 MEDIUM
An issue was discovered in YSoft SAFEQ 6 Server before 6.0.82. When modifying the URL of the LDAP server configuration from LDAPS to LDAP, the system does not require the password to be (re)entered. This results in exposing cleartext credentials when connecting to a rogue LDAP server. NOTE: the vendor originally reported this as a security issue but then reconsidered because of the requirement for Admin access in order to change the configuration.

CVE-2023-33960 1 Openproject 1 Openproject 2024-11-21 N/A 7.5 HIGH
OpenProject is web-based project management software. For any OpenProject installation, a `robots.txt` file is generated through the server to denote which routes shall or shall not be accessed by crawlers. These routes contain project identifiers of all public projects in the instance. Prior to version 12.5.6, even if the entire instance is marked as `Login required` and prevents all truly anonymous access, the `/robots.txt` route remains publicly available. Version 12.5.6 has a fix for this issue. Alternatively, users can download a patchfile to apply the patch to any OpenProject version greater than 10.0 As a workaround, one may mark any public project as non-public and give anyone in need of access to the project a membership.

CVE-2023-33187 1 Highlight 1 Highlight 2024-11-21 N/A 5.4 MEDIUM
Highlight is an open source, full-stack monitoring platform. Highlight may record passwords on customer deployments when a password html input is switched to `type="text"` via a javascript "Show Password" button. This differs from the expected behavior which always obfuscates `type="password"` inputs. A customer may assume that switching to `type="text"` would also not record this input; hence, they would not add additional `highlight-mask` css-class obfuscation to this part of the DOM, resulting in unintentional recording of a password value when a `Show Password` button is used. This issue was patched in version 6.0.0. This patch tracks changes to the `type` attribute of an input to ensure an input that used to be a `type="password"` continues to be obfuscated.

CVE-2023-31410 1 Sick 1 Sick Eventcam App 2024-11-21 N/A 9.8 CRITICAL
A remote unprivileged attacker can intercept the communication via e.g. Man-In-The-Middle, due to the absence of Transport Layer Security (TLS) in the SICK EventCam App. This lack of encryption in the communication channel can lead to the unauthorized disclosure of sensitive information. The attacker can exploit this weakness to eavesdrop on the communication between the EventCam App and the Client, and potentially manipulate the data being transmitted.

CVE-2023-30841 1 Linuxfoundation 1 Baremetal Operator 2024-11-21 N/A 6.0 MEDIUM
Baremetal Operator (BMO) is a bare metal host provisioning integration for Kubernetes. Prior to version 0.3.0, ironic and ironic-inspector deployed within Baremetal Operator using the included `deploy.sh` store their `.htpasswd` files as ConfigMaps instead of Secrets. This causes the plain-text username and hashed password to be readable by anyone having a cluster-wide read-access to the management cluster, or access to the management cluster's Etcd storage. This issue is patched in baremetal-operator PR#1241, and is included in BMO release 0.3.0 onwards. As a workaround, users may modify the kustomizations and redeploy the BMO, or recreate the required ConfigMaps as Secrets per instructions in baremetal-operator PR#1241.
